  3. Just got off of an MSC 10-night sailing out of Copenhagen. I could be wrong, but I seriously doubt that MSC has interest in any of the other cruise lines. First off, they're not selling. But more importantly, MSC has a formula that is working. They're building a ton of new ships that are very stylish and relatively eco-friendly. Their cruise business is insulated by their successful shipping business, although high fuel prices and inflation do impact both sides of their shipping business. But I'd be shocked if MSC has interest in anything except (maybe) an ultra-premium cruise line, although they are giving that segment a go with Explora.
